Kenny G Completes #22PushupChallenge To Help Bring Attention To The Issue Of Veteran Suicide
New York, NY (Top40 Charts) Kenny G has joined the growing list of celebrities, including Dwayne "The Rock" Johnson, Chris Evans, Anna Faris, Chris Pratt and Kevin Bacon, that have completed the #22PushUpChallenge to help bring awareness to the issue of veteran suicide. The #22PushupChallenge was started by the veteran empowerment group Honor Courage Commitment. The group's 22KILL movement works to build a community of support for veterans and raise awareness for mental health challenges they face. The ultimate goal of the project is to reach 22 million pushups, and the group uses people's tags to keep a live tally. At the end of his video, Kenny challenges Michael Bolton, Richard Marx and Amy Alcott to show their support by making videos of their own.

"Awareness, support and appreciation can help our veterans overcome the challenges they too often face after leaving their uniform behind," said Kenny. "I encourage all of my fans to complete the challenge and help bring attention to the issue of veteran suicide."

About Kenny G:
In January 2015, Kenny G reached another career milestone with the release of his fourteenth studio album Brazilian Nights via Concord Records. The ten-song set, Kenny's tribute to the 'masters' of Bossa Nova, is a mixture of classics and Kenny G originals. Melodies and music have long been a signature part of Kenny G's life. Since releasing his self-titled debut disc in the fall of 1982, Kenny G has become the biggest selling instrumental musicians of the modern era and one of the best-selling artists of all-time with global sales totaling more than 75 million records. His biggest album was 1992'sBreathless - which sold a staggering twelve million copies in the United States alone. In addition, his 1994 Christmas disc Miracles: The Holiday Album ranks as one of the most successful Yuletide albums ever - with sales over eight million copies. Seven of his singles have hit the Top-40 on the Billboard Hot 100. He has also been ranked as one of the most-played artists in the Adult Contemporary format - with nine top ten singles. Kenny G has collaborated with some of the biggest names in the business during his legendary career, ranging from Michael Bolton to Katy Perry to Weezer to Whitney Houston.
